Vertu Motors opens new £5m Mercedes-Benz dealership in Reading

Vertu Motors has completed a £5m Mercedes-Benz dealership in Reading, as part of a major refurbishment project. The new dealership’s showroom and workshop have been being extended. The showroom size has been increased to 14 cars and the service reception designed and refurbished to the latest Mercedes-Benz corporate standards. Changan: Level 3 vehicle in series

The Chinese manufacturer Changan will roll off China’s first serial Level 3 vehicle. The manufacturer’s semi-autonomous vehicle Changan has recently been presented. It is a sedan that has level 3 automation. This means that you can take care of other things for a short time while driving on the highway.
